- Why is there Methane on Mars?
Methane is a molecule, which on Earth, is produced by life forms or by geological structures. So why is it present, in a stable form, in Mars`s atmosphere?
Could it be that there is life on Mars?
Scientists concluded that the methane found on Mars has only been there for about 300 hundred years, so it must have a recent cause. Other researchers theorized, that methane could be coming from volcanic reactions.
And there exists also a third theory that says that the methane detected by the machines we sent on Mars, is actually caused by the Rovers themselves. However, no theory has yet been completely proven or disproven.
- Why does Mars have two completely different sides?
In the northern part of the planet, the ground is very smooth and very flat, while the southern side is full of craters and very rough.
There are two theories regarding this matter. One of them says that the northern side was the home of a great, big ocean and that this is how it got its smooth surface. The other theory, says that Mars has been hit by an asteroid at some point in time, and this is what caused its different appearance.
- Is there liquid water on Mars?
While there is significant evidence that point towards the fact that Mars did once have water, for now it seems unclear whether or not, liquid water does still exist on its surface.
The theory here says, that because of Mars`s low atmospheric pressure, liquid water cannot last on its surface, but thin lines on the planet`s surface does suggest that water could be hiding just underground.

- Were humans first born on Mars?
Thanks to the meteorites coming from Mars which were found in Antartica, a new theory was born. One that says that life began on Mars and it travelled to Earth through meteorites, where it found a better environment in which to develop.
- Can humans survive on Mars?
People are actually signing up and training for this project as we speak, but the hostility of the environment still presents too much danger for human life, for NASA to consider taking humans to live there without developing better technology.
